Sumario:OBJECTIVE: This study was performed to investigate the clinical effects of the Masquelet technique combined with a microsurgical technique for treatment of Gustilo IIIC open distal tibial fractures. METHODS: Fifteen patients with a mean age of 39.3 ± 7.9 years (range, 21–43 years) with Gustilo IIIC open distal tibial fractures were treated by the Masquelet technique combined with a microsurgical technique from May 2013 to January 2017. The mean length of the bone defect was 6.9 ±2.2 cm (range, 5.2–10.7 cm). The mean area of the wound defect was 129.3 ± 41.4 cm(2) (range, 83.7–180 cm(2)). Complications and fracture healing were recorded. At the last follow-up, the functional outcome was measured using the Iowa ankle score. RESULTS: All 15 patients achieved bone healing, and the median healing time was about 6.1 months (range, 5–8 months). No complications such as infection or nonunion occurred. At the last follow-up, the median Iowa ankle score was 82 (range, 68–88). The rate of an excellent and good Iowa ankle score was 86.6%. CONCLUSIONS: Application of the Masquelet technique combined with a microsurgical technique is an effective strategy for the treatment of Gustilo IIIC open distal tibial fractures.
